How to fill out having a share capital

How to fill out having a share capital:
01
Determine the minimum amount: The first step in filling out having a share capital is to determine the minimum amount required by the jurisdiction in which the company is registered. This can vary depending on the country or state, so it is important to research and understand the specific legal requirements.
02
Decide on the type of shares: Next, you need to decide on the type of shares that will constitute your share capital. This could include common shares, preferred shares, or other classes of shares. Consider factors such as voting rights and dividend preferences when making this decision.
03
Allocate shares: Once the type of shares is determined, you need to allocate the shares among the shareholders. This involves deciding how many shares each shareholder will receive and documenting it in the relevant legal documents, such as the articles of incorporation or shareholders agreement.
04
Determine the nominal value: Some jurisdictions require companies to assign a nominal value to each share. This is typically a small amount that represents the minimum value of each share. Make sure to determine the exact nominal value and include it in the necessary paperwork.
05
Obtain shareholder signatures: Having a share capital usually involves obtaining the signatures of the shareholders to acknowledge their ownership and acceptance of the shares. This may require preparing share transfer forms or other relevant documents for each shareholder to sign.
Who needs having a share capital?
01
Start-up companies: Start-up companies often need to have a share capital to attract investors and raise funds for their operations. By offering shares to investors, they can secure the necessary capital to fund their business activities.
02
Publicly traded companies: Publicly traded companies, listed on stock exchanges, must have a share capital. This allows them to issue shares to individuals and institutional investors, providing them with an opportunity to own a stake in the company and participate in its profits.
03
Companies seeking expansion: Companies that are looking to expand their operations or take advantage of new opportunities may need a share capital to attract investors and raise additional funds needed for their growth plans.
It is important to note that the legal requirements for having a share capital may vary depending on the jurisdiction. Therefore, it is advisable to consult with legal and financial professionals to ensure compliance with the relevant laws and regulations.
